Output 17412260fe75d341cacb57852242120265e38a7d6599d22a7d3fe44565f1716c:0

value
24802153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db1a6aab4d57a7e44811a8b872e540a317732f00 OP_EQUAL
address
3MfXZ1y1ivLJqdXZjGrT7bYLy6BSeNy26b
transaction
17412260fe75d341cacb57852242120265e38a7d6599d22a7d3fe44565f1716c
spent
true